Output 08e6d598b53fe74257cb706bc7951ef0c4f63ff52f7d68a2d1337fe34547015a:1

value
10400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 572b090eab4fe577b9cc2f64507fddcf31b4bbb0 OP_EQUALVERIFY OP_CHECKSIG
address
18wuLqiLoyZibMQCvEqYVWyrsMjthgXSxx
transaction
08e6d598b53fe74257cb706bc7951ef0c4f63ff52f7d68a2d1337fe34547015a
spent
true